Abstract
Si-strip detectors show qualities which are desirable in many neutron experiments, like excellent position– and time resolution and a low sensitivity to background radiation. To demonstrate the feasibility of this detector type for the detection of thermal neutrons, we tested a prototype of a one dimensional position sensitive neutron detector based on a Si-strip detector with a Gd-foil converter. A complete system consisting of the detector with VLSI electronics and an on-line data acquisition system has been constructed and tested. We present the first results of the measured position resolution and detector efficiency for neutrons with 1.1 Å wavelength.
